Colorado is one of several states that is contemplating or introduced protections for businesses facing coronavirus liability case. While Colorado Senate Bill 21-080 didn’t have enough support to pass out committee, it’s interesting to note that the bill text would have offered businesses protections against COVID-19 liability unless the claimant could prove the business failed […]
